Defense Intelligence Agency forms ‘China mission group’ to track rival
By Colin Demarest
 Nov 29, 01:25 PM

 
WASHINGTON — The Defense Intelligence Agency is pulling together a group of analysts and experts to monitor competition with China, a world power Pentagon officials consider the leading threat to U.S. national security.

John Kirchhofer, the DIA’s chief of staff, on Nov. 29 said his agency, which produces, analyzes and disseminates military intelligence, established a “China mission group” that will reach full operational capacity early next year.

“It’s as simple as this: We created a box and we called it China,” he said during a livestreamed Intelligence and National Security Alliance event. “If you are in DIA and you are working China, you’re in that box.”

Whereas the CIA is focused on providing intelligence of all kinds to the president, the DIA is the principal source of foreign intel for combat endeavors. The new mission group will become the agency’s repository for China knowledge and knowhow, meaning insiders including Director Lt. Gen. Scott Berrier as well as outsiders will know where to turn “for whatever deep expertise” is needed, according to Kirchhofer, the third-ranking officer.
